Web23 apr. 2024 · Preparing the Grass and Soil for Overseeding. Prior to overseeding, it is necessary to prep your lawn: Rake grass clippings, leaves and other debris from lawn. Mow lawn to 1”. Do not water prior to seeding. Power rake to dethatch lawn and remove layers of thatch in excess of 1/2”. Core aerate for improved results.

Water and … Web3 okt. 2024 · To prepare your lawn for overseeding, cut the grass short, using the lowest setting on your mower. Don’t forget to reset the blades to a higher setting after the overseeding is complete and resume a normal mowing height as you typically don’t want to cut the grass this short. If cutting your lawn short before overseeding, bag the clippings. Web28 sep. 2024 · Spreading the Seed. Depending on how thick your lawn is depends on how many pounds of seed per 1,000 ft. 2. Aim for 2-3 pounds for well-established lawns, and up to 7-9 pounds of seed per 1,000 ft. 2 for thin lawns. Adjust your rotary spreader or drop spreader accordingly. WebGenerally, all our grass seeds should be sown at a rate of 35g per square metre when overseeding. However, you should overseed at a rate of 50g per square metre if your lawn has larger patch areas, to ensure these patchy spots get enough seed to repair and regrow. There are three simple ways in which a lawn should be prepped for aeration and seeding: The mowing height should be brought down in stages so that it is one to two inches lower than normal by the time of seeding.
